I am having the same problem so many others have had with S5 etc. I delete mails either on PC or phone (on phone via either check box OR swipe, neither work) I have deleted my email on default email app, have used gmail and K9 and I have the problem on all. I have used POP3 and the option "when deleted from inbox" is selected (only pull down option I have, other than "never") on the "Delete email from server" setting.
In a nutshell, I have done EVERYTHING that has been suggested and deleted email pops up in my inbox again and again. And once I delete that and go back in to the email app, I get those emails PLUS then the day BEFORE's email so I have double the emails to delete. Can you tell I'm getting REALLY sick of this??!

You're right that it's not an email app problem, not exactly. Even so, another email app could be the fix. This is a common problem with POP3 email. The email server and the email client fail to communicate properly. The email client says "I have those emails already." and the server says "What? You say you want more mail? OK!".

The stock Samsung email app is particularly poor regarding this, though in your case I suspect the server software is the real problem.

You can:

1. Try different email clients until you find one that speaks the same lingo as the mail server. Again, I suggest AquaMail or Maildroid.
2. Change email service providers and make sure they offer IMAP service. If Frontier offers IMAP, use it. This is 2015 not 1997.
3. Contact Frontier tech support. Lotsa luck getting anything accomplished.
